Types of Business Loans in Florida

Business loans may provide the funding required to launch or grow your business, no matter the industry you’re in. As you explore small business loan options in California, you’ll likely come across these popular choices.

  • Business Term Loans

    Predictable, fixed payments that are ideal for large purchases, renovations, or long-term investments.

  • Business Line of Credit

    Access funds when needed and pay interest only on what you use. A great option for managing working capital.

  • Revenue-Based Financing

    Repayment adjusts with your sales, giving you breathing room during slower periods and flexibility as you grow.

  • Merchant Cash Advance

    Receive funding based on projected card sales. Simple and fast for businesses with consistent daily revenue.

  • Invoice Factoring

    Turn unpaid invoices into cash without waiting on slow-paying clients.

  • Inventory Financing

    Use your existing inventory as collateral to unlock capital for restocking or seasonal demands.

Why Florida Is a Top State to Start and Grow a Small Business

Running a business in Florida involves navigating a diverse and dynamic economy. Entrepreneurs face challenges like seasonal market fluctuations and a competitive tourism industry. Yet, cities such as Miami, Orlando, and Tampa offer vibrant markets in hospitality, healthcare, and international trade, where small businesses are key contributors.

Flexible Small Business Loans in Florida FAQ

  • What support is available to small business owners in Florida?

    Florida business owners have access to robust statewide support. Organizations like Florida SBDC provide training and loan guidance, while Enterprise Florida offers funding connections and public-private partnerships. Platforms like Open My Florida Business also provide clear instructions for launching a business and accessing Florida small business loans.

  • Are there grants available for small businesses in Florida?

    Yes, Florida offers numerous small business grants. Examples include the Florida High Tech Corridor Grant for tech-driven startups and the Prospera grants for Hispanic-owned businesses. Broader programs like the Florida Opportunity Fund support early-stage companies. These grants can be used alongside Florida loans for small business to reduce debt loads.

  • What are the steps to qualify for a small business loan in Florida?

    First, set up your business structure – such as an LLC or corporation – and register it with Florida’s Division of Corporations. Some businesses may need licenses depending on their industry. To apply for a small business loan Florida lenders will ask for financial documentation, your business plan, time in business, and credit history.

  • What loan is best for my business in Florida?

    The best loan depends on your industry and financial goals. Term loans are ideal for long-term investments, while revolving credit may be better for businesses impacted by seasonal tourism. Comparing options helps ensure you find the Florida small business loan that aligns with your revenue cycle and cash flow.
